Russia evades Ukraine electrical substation defences with small, unjammable drones
In a surprising tactical shift, Russia has deployed small drones that operate via fiber-optic cables, allowing them to evade Ukrainian defenses and strike high-voltage electrical substations in Sumy. These drones are proving difficult to jam, highlighting a new dimension in the conflict's technological warfare. This development underscores the escalating sophistication of both sides' military strategies, with potential implications for civilian infrastructure and energy security across the region.
